Understanding GPS Technology

Before we dive into the nitty-gritty of GPS location tracking, it’s essential to understand the basics of GPS technology. The Global Positioning System (GPS) is a network of satellites orbiting the Earth, providing location information to GPS receivers on the ground. These receivers use the signals from multiple satellites to calculate their exact location, velocity, and time. In the context of cell phones, GPS technology is used to provide location-based services, such as navigation, tracking, and emergency response.

Cell Phone GPS Tracking Methods

There are several methods to GPS locate a cell phone, each with its own set of advantages and limitations. The most common methods include:

Cell ID (CID) tracking, which uses the cell phone’s signal strength and proximity to nearby cell towers to estimate its location. This method is widely used by law enforcement agencies and is relatively accurate, but it may not provide real-time location data.
Assisted GPS (A-GPS) tracking, which combines GPS signals with cellular network data to provide more accurate location information. This method is commonly used in smartphones and provides faster location fixes, but it may not work in areas with weak cellular coverage.
Hybrid tracking, which combines multiple location technologies, such as GPS, Wi-Fi, and cellular network data, to provide a more accurate and reliable location fix. This method is used in many commercial GPS tracking solutions and provides a high degree of accuracy, but it may require additional hardware or software.

GPS Tracking Using Cell Phone Apps

One of the most convenient ways to GPS locate a cell phone is by using a cell phone app. There are numerous apps available, both for Android and iOS devices, that provide GPS tracking capabilities. These apps can be used to track a phone’s location in real-time, view location history, and even receive alerts when the phone enters or exits a specific geographic area. Some popular GPS tracking apps include Find My iPhone, Google Find My Device, and Life360. These apps are easy to use, require minimal setup, and provide a high degree of accuracy, making them an excellent choice for individuals and families.

Challenges and Limitations of GPS Location Tracking

While GPS location tracking offers numerous benefits, it also poses several challenges and limitations. Some of the most significant concerns include:
Privacy issues, as GPS tracking can be used to monitor individuals without their consent.
Technical limitations, such as signal interference, multipath effects, and satellite geometry, which can affect the accuracy of GPS location data.
Security risks, such as hacking and data breaches, which can compromise the integrity of GPS location data.

What are the different methods of GPS cell phone tracking?

There are several different methods of GPS cell phone tracking, including using GPS-enabled phones, cell tower triangulation, and Wi-Fi-based tracking. GPS-enabled phones use a built-in GPS receiver to determine their location, while cell tower triangulation uses the signals sent to and from cell towers to calculate the phone’s location. Wi-Fi-based tracking uses the phone’s Wi-Fi connection to determine its location, by identifying the nearby Wi-Fi access points and using this information to calculate the phone’s position.

Each of these methods has its own advantages and disadvantages, and the choice of method will depend on the specific requirements and circumstances. For example, GPS-enabled phones provide the most accurate location information, but may not work well in areas with limited GPS coverage. Cell tower triangulation, on the other hand, can provide location information in areas with limited GPS coverage, but may be less accurate. How accurate is GPS cell phone tracking?

The accuracy of GPS cell phone tracking can vary depending on several factors, including the strength of the GPS signal, the number of cell towers in the area, and the type of phone being used. In general, GPS tracking can provide location information that is accurate to within a few meters. However, in areas with limited GPS coverage, such as indoors or in urban canyons, the accuracy of GPS tracking may be reduced. Additionally, the accuracy of GPS tracking can be affected by various sources of interference, such as tall buildings or heavy tree cover.

To improve the accuracy of GPS cell phone tracking, it is essential to use a high-quality GPS receiver and to ensure that the phone has a clear view of the sky. Additionally, using a combination of GPS and other location technologies, such as cell tower triangulation or Wi-Fi-based tracking, can help to improve the accuracy of location information.
